n Conditions under which the system will not operate
l If using a mobile phone that does not support Bluetooth
®
l If the mobile phone is switched off
l If you are outside service range
l If the mobile phone is not connected
l If the mobile phone's battery is low
l If the mobile phone is behind the seat or in the glove box or console box
l If metal is covering or touching the phone
n When using the hands-free system
l The audio system and voice guidance are muted when making a call.
l If both parties speak at the same time, it may be difficult to hear.
l If the incoming call volume is overly loud, an echo may be heard.
l Try to face toward the microphone as much as possible when speaking.
l In the following circumstances, it may be difficult to hear the other party:
When driving on unpaved roads
When driving at high speeds
When a window is open
When the air conditioning is blowing directly on the microphone
When the air conditioning is set to high
n When transferring ownership of the vehicle
Be sure to initialize the system to prevent personal data from being improperly
accessed. (P. 388)
